Road Safety Ember Months Campaign: Special Marshal’s National Coordinator Advises Drivers to Time Their Trip

As part of the ongoing Ember Months Campaign, the Special Marshals Unit of the Federal Road Safety Corps (FRSC) is continuing its annual Road Safety Campaign to reduce accidents and promote safe driving practices on Nigerian roads.

The National Coordinator of the FRSC’s Special Marshals, SM Adaji Usman (FCILG), featured as a Special Guest on Africa Independent Television (AIT) on Thursday, October 30, 2025, at 8:30 am. During the live broadcast, SM Usman shared valuable insights and tips on Road Safety, emphasizing the need for drivers to time their trips carefully to avoid the risks associated with fatigue and reckless driving.

“Timing Your Trip is crucial to ensuring your safety on the road,” SM Adaji Usman (FCILG) said. “As we approach the Ember months, we urge all road users to prioritize caution, plan their journeys, and avoid driving when tired or fatigued. By doing so, we can reduce the number of accidents on our roads and ensure a safe and enjoyable journey for all.”

The FRSC’s Ember Months Campaign aims to reduce road crashes and promote a culture of safety among road users.

The Corps will continue to engage with various stakeholders, including motorists, pedestrians, and commercial drivers, to raise awareness about Road Safety and to promote best practice.
